Carport apron installation involves creating a durable, level surface that extends from the edge of a carport to the driveway or yard. This process typically includes preparing the ground, pouring concrete or other suitable materials, and ensuring proper finishing to provide a smooth, stable area for vehicle access. Proper installation helps prevent issues like uneven surfaces, erosion, or mud splashes that can occur around the base of a carport, making it easier to park and maintain a clean, functional space.

This service addresses common problems such as water pooling, soil erosion, and damage to the existing driveway or landscaping. Without a proper apron, rainwater can flow directly into the garage or home, leading to flooding or foundation concerns. Additionally, a well-installed apron reduces the risk of cracks, potholes, or shifting that can develop over time, especially in areas with frequent rain or freeze-thaw cycles. It also helps protect the surrounding ground from wear and tear caused by vehicle traffic, extending the lifespan of the property’s exterior features.

The overview below groups typical Carport Apron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kent,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or fixes or patching, local pros typ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ine repairs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the work needed.

Basic Installation - Installing a new carport apron usually costs between $1,000 and $2,500 for most projects. Larger, more complex installations can reach $3,500 or higher, but most jobs stay within the mid-range.

Full Replacement - Replacing an existing apron or installing a new one from scratch can range from $3,000 to $6,000. Many projects in Kent and nearby areas fall into this range, with fewer reaching into the higher end.

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ive or custom-designed carport aprons can cost $6,000 and above, especially for larger properties or specialized materials. These projects are less common but handled by experienced local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a carport apron? A carport apron is a concrete or paved area that extends from the edge of a carport to the driveway, providing a smooth transition and preventing dirt or debris from entering the space.

Why should I consider installing a carport apron? Installing a carport apron can improve the appearance of the property, enhance durability by protecting the area from wear, and facilitate easier vehicle access.

What materials are commonly used for carport aprons? Common materials include concrete, asphalt, and pavers, with the choice depending on the desired look, durability, and existing driveway surface.

How do local contractors typically install a carport apron? Contractors usually prepare the site, lay a suitable base, and then pour or install the chosen material, ensuring proper leveling and finishing for longevity.
